(240805) -- CHANGSHA, Aug. 5, 2024 Photo by Xinhua/ABACAPRESS.COM) -- An aerial drone photo taken on Aug. 5, 2024 shows the repaired dike in the Juanshui River in Hekou Township of Xiangtan County, central China's Hunan Province. All three dike breaches on a river in central China's Hunan Province have been sealed after rescuers worked around the clock to reduce the threat of flooding. The last two dike breaches on the Juanshui River in the city of Xiangtan were repaired on Sunday afternoon and Monday morning, according to the city's flood control and drought relief headquarters. Rescue workers said that 80 units of heavy machinery, including excavators and bulldozers, had been sent to repair the dike. Photo by Xinhua/ABACAPRESS.COM/Chen Sihan)

(240731) -- CHANGSHA, July 31, 2024 Photo by Xinhua/ABACAPRESS.COM) -- A villager cleans up her home at Huazhong Village of Hekou Town, Xiangtan County, central China's Hunan Province, July 31, 2024. Heavy rainfall has affected 1.15 million people in central China's Hunan Province since Friday, leading to direct economic losses of around 6.13 billion yuan (about 859.75 million U.S. dollars), local authorities said Wednesday. Heavy rainstorms from Typhoon Gaemi forced the evacuation of 95,000 people in the province, with 49,800 requiring emergency relief, according to preliminary statistics from the provincial flood control and drought relief headquarters. Photo by Xinhua/ABACAPRESS.COM/Chen Sihan)

An aerial drone photo taken on July 29, 2024 shows rescuers preparing to transfer flood-affected residents near a dike breach in Hekou Township of Xiangtan County, central China's Hunan Province. Another dike breach occurred in the Juanshui River in central China's Hunan Province at about 1:40 p.m. on Monday, local authorities said. The breach in Hekou Township of Xiangtan County has widened to more than 30 meters, according to the provincial emergency management center. Relocation of residents and emergency rescue operations are currently underway. Photo by Chen Sihan/Xinhua/ABACAPRESS.COM

(230917) -- LANZHOU, Sept. 17, 2023 (Xinhua) -- This aerial photo taken on July 9, 2023 shows a view of Hekou ancient town in Lanzhou, northwest China's Gansu Province. The Yellow River, originating from the Bayan Har Mountains, meanders thousands of miles in Gansu. On both sides of the river, ancient cities, towns and villages formed and prospered, and became important guardians and inheritors of the Yellow River culture. In recent years, Gansu Province has continuously strengthened the preservation and revitalization of ancient cities, towns and villages along the Yellow River, protecting and repairing historical buildings and ancient dwellings. (Xinhua/Zhang Keren)

Customs clearance restored for drivers at Hekou Port on China-Vietnam border

STORY: Customs clearance restored for drivers at Hekou Port on China-Vietnam border DATELINE: Jan. 1, 2023 LENGTH: 00:00:40 LOCATION: KUNMING, China CATEGORY: ECONOMY/SOCIETY SHOTLIST: 1. various of the Hekou Port 2. various of trucks passing through the port 3. SOUNDBITE (Vietnamese): Vietnamese driver STORYLINE: Customs clearance has been restored for drivers at the Hekou Port on the China-Vietnam border. The first batch of 32 inbound vehicles went through the customs and drove to an international goods yard in Hekou on Thursday. SOUNDBITE (Vietnamese): Vietnamese driver "This is the first time that Vietnamese drivers have come to China's Hekou Port in nearly three years. The entry formalities were handled smoothly, making it convenient for Vietnamese drivers and cargoes to clear the customs." Xinhua News Agency correspondents reporting from Kunming, China. (XHTV)
